A synergistic effect is created when we practice yoga on Pilates equipment. When we work inward with a moving meditation, use the assistance and resistance of the chair springs, the wide base of support of the chair, and a deep focus on the powerhouse (mula bandha), we provide an optimal environment that allows for a student’s practice to reach new levels. Learn how to bring yoga onto the chair to create an entirely different experience that will benefit both Pilates and yoga students.
Objectives:
At the end of the workshop the attendee will:
-have gained an introduction (or review) of basic yoga principles and how they intersect with Pilates
- understand how the springs can assist and/or resist basic asana postures
-explore how to position the body in relationship to gravity and the chair to different effect
-experience a class of yoga on the chair
